    Ingredients for the Best Crockpot Chicken

    Main Ingredients

    • 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ts (or thighs)
    • 1 cup chicken broth (or water)
    • 1 tbsp olive oil or butter
    • 1 tsp salt
    • 1/2 tsp black pepper
    • 1 tsp garlic powder
    • 1 tsp onion powder
    • 1 tsp smoked paprika

    Optional Add-Ins for Extra Flavor

    • Fresh herbs (thyme, rosemary, parsley)
    • Lemon juice for brightness
    • 1/2 cup diced onions for extra depth

    How to Make Crockpot Chicken (Step-by-Step)

     Raw seasoned chicken being placed into a crockpot.
    Preparing seasoned chicken for slow cooking.

    Step 1: Prepare the Chicken

    1. Pat the chicken dry with a paper towel to remove excess moisture.
    2. Season both sides of the chicken with salt, p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, and smoked paprika.

    Step 2: Assemble in the Crockpot

    1. Pour chicken broth or water into the crockpot.
    2. Place seasoned chicken in the crockpot.
    3. Drizzle olive oil or melted butter over the top.

    Step 3: Cook Low & Slow

    • LOW heat for 6-7 hours (best for juicy, tender chicken).
    • HIGH heat for 3-4 hours (for faster results).

    Step 4: Check for Doneness

    • Use a meat thermometer—chicken should reach 165°F (75°C) internally.

    Step 5: Serve or Shred

    • Serve whole, or use forks to shred for tacos, salads, or meal prep.

    Best Seasoning Ideas for Crockpot Chicken

    Classic Herb Butter Chicken

    • Add: Butter, garlic, thyme, rosemary.

    Tex-Mex Spiced Chicken

    • Add: Chili powder, cumin, lime juice.

    Garlic Parmesan Chicken

    • Add: Parmesan cheese, Italian seasoning, minced garlic.

    BBQ Pulled Chicken

    • Add: BBQ sauce, brown sugar, apple cider vinegar.

    Cooking Times for Different Cuts

    Chicken Cut Low Setting High Setting
    Chicken Breasts6-7 hours3-4 hours
    Chicken Thighs5-6 hours3-4 hours
    Whole Chicken7-8 hours4-5 hours
    Shredded Chicken4-6 hours3-4 hours

    FAQs About Crockpot Chicken

    1. Can I put raw chicken in a crockpot?

    Yes, it is safe to cook raw chicken in a crockpot. The slow cooking process ensures that the chicken reaches a safe internal temperature of 165°F (75°C).

    2. Should I sear the chicken before slow cooking?

    No, it is not necessary, but searing the chicken before placing it in the crockpot can add extra depth of flavor and a slightly crisp texture.

    3. How do I prevent chicken from drying out?

    To keep the chicken juicy, cook it on low heat and ensure there is enough liquid (broth or water). Avoid overcooking, and use a meat thermometer to check doneness.

    4. Can I cook frozen chicken in a crockpot?

    It is not recommended. Cooking frozen chicken in a slow cooker can keep it in the temperature danger zone for too long, increasing the risk of bacteria growth.

    5. How long does crockpot chicken last in the fridge?

    Cooked crockpot chicken can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.

    6. Can I freeze cooked crockpot chicken?

    Yes! You can freeze cooked chicken for up to 3 months in a sealed container. Thaw it overnight in the fridge before reheating.
